The business world never ceases to change. The trends keep on evolving and a successful business person always keeps an eye on them, especially the ones that will directly impact their business success. ‘The Indicator’ is an excellent business podcast that will bring you to terms with ‘indicators’ that may impact your industry. The show comprises quick explanations of topics that are essentially indicators of how a certain industry will fare given the existing political and economical scenarios.

If you are new to podcasts, ‘The Indicator’ is an excellent choice since the host explains the topics in less time than it takes for one to finish a meal! You will be going through recent reports, statistics, case studies, and interviews with experts. This NPR production podcast will help cover the headlines quickly and is available on most podcast platforms. 

Here’s a podcast that isn’t afraid of touching the issues that are important to people of color, especially the ones that wish to focus on achieving financial freedom. Hosted by two of the most popular financial reporters of all time, Mandi Woodruff and Tiffany Aliche, Brown Ambition never fails to impress as it is jam-packed with information related to finance and business.

The show is designed for minorities and helps individuals specialize in crafting personal budgets, building businesses, taking control of life, and achieving work-life balance. The hosts go another mile to express their candid yet compelling views on the recent political events and how they impact the communities of color. The episodes are long and hence make Brown Ambition an excellent podcast to listen to while commuting or working.

If you have the fire, you can achieve the best. That’s precisely the message that the ‘Entrepreneurs on Fire’ podcast wishes to push forward. The podcast is for people that want to build a business but lack the motivation to build one. The show pushes the boundaries and picks topics that will make you think about the extremes.

Hosted by John Lee Dumas, the podcast focuses entirely on the information shared by the guests. John regularly interviews successful entrepreneurs like Tony Robbins and Tim Ferriss and even lesser known business persons to help listeners understand what it takes to build a profitable business from the ground up. ‘Entrepreneur on Fire’ is a massive source of business wisdom as the show boasts over 3,000 episodes! You will never run out of content.

As business individuals, we all have read the Harvard Business Review articles. The HBR articles are known for their Crimson style and to-the-point content that provide readers with no-nonsense and results-driven tips and advice. People that have just started out with their business ambitions appreciate such a no-BS approach. Therefore, HBR created a podcast that consistently produces informative episodes on how to start a business and run it successfully. The podcast goes through concepts that major companies use to boost productivity and increase their competitive edge.

The best thing about the ‘HBR IdeaCast’ is that, unlike the HBR articles, the podcast is completely free! Regular listening to this show is highly recommended. It provides valuable insights to enhance business understanding and create distinctive enterprises.

Here’s a business podcast show made especially for women that require guidance on how to start a business. We highly recommend ‘The BizChix’ to female entrepreneurs that are stuck in their entrepreneurial journey and want to bounce back to winning ways. This podcast will provide you with solid business advice and help the community rise to the top. The podcast offers tailored advice for women. It addresses specific challenges faced by women in today’s workplace.

Hosted by Natalie Eckdahl, a business and career coach, the show is designed in a way to help women maximize their potential and work efficiency. The episodes are motivational too! ‘The BizChix’ is an excellent choice for a business podcast as it prepares you well for the business challenges and crafts a growth-oriented mindset.

If you are into making money on the side and find yourself well-connected with the hustle culture, the ‘Smart Passive Income’ podcast is for you. This award-winning weekly podcast talks about everything money. It helps working professionals understand the importance of having multiple sources of income and provide ways to generate passive income while keeping their jobs. We highly recommend this podcast as it can help build atomic habits, develop highly converting and evergreen sales funnels, tap into profitable passive income business niches, and grow your brand online.

Hosted by Pat Flynn, each episode of the ‘Smart Passive Income’ podcast consists of interviews, strategies, and practical tips you may use to become financially stronger. Stop thinking that passive income is a hoax and jump on this opportunity to develop side hustles that can eventually become brands!

The last business podcast on the list is one you should not ignore, especially if you are an introvert. ‘The Introvert Entrepreneur’ is a business podcast that focuses on the challenges of the business world through the lens of an introvert.

Beth Buelow’s award-winning podcast offers valuable insights. It covers key areas like brand building, productivity, and company culture. Named one of the ‘Top 25 Business Podcasts,’ we suggest you give this podcast a listen as it helps overcome the challenges of being an introverted entrepreneur or leader.
